Not every personal injury occurs on a roadway. A wet floor, damaged walking surface, inadequate lighting, unsecured obstacle or other hazardous condition may contribute to a fall or other injury. When this happens, whether reasonable precautions were taken can become important considerations.Attorneys handling Lake Forest slip and fall claims may help injured people examine how a fall occurred and whether a property condition contributed to the accident. An accident scene can change quickly after an injury. For that reason, photographs, witness information and other documentation may be useful.Slip and fall cases can involve many different locations, including:Stores, markets and shopping areasApartment buildings and residential complexesBusinesses where customers and visitors regularly enterSidewalks and other areas used by visitorsPrivate homes and other residential propertiesProperty-related injuries are not limited to falls. Lake Forest Premises Liability Attorneys may review whether a dangerous condition existed, how long it may have been present, whether someone responsible for the property knew or should have known about it, and what steps may have been taken to address the hazard.Evidence may be particularly important when evaluating a dangerous-property claim. Depending on the circumstances, relevant information could include maintenance records.Potential EvidencePotential RelevancePhotographs or videoMay document the condition that allegedly contributed to the accidentStatements from witnessesCan help establish how the accident happenedInspection and maintenance documentationMay provide information about property upkeepMedical recordsCan document injuries and treatmentAn injury caused by an unsafe property condition may require more than immediate medical attention.
